## Deployment

Welcome aboard! Before you deploy Larkmill anywhere, know that it talks to the Quillbase pricing API upstream, and that API falls over more often than we'd like. So we wrap every call in a circuit breaker: after a run of failures it opens, requests short-circuit to cached prices, and after a cooldown it half-opens to probe. Don't disable it in staging — we test the breaker paths there on purpose. When you provision a new environment, set the breaker configuration to these values.

deployment values, kagug-bagef:
wenius:
  pin: 8006
  tenant: tameth
  seal: seal_6cc08e04
  metrics_host: metrics.wenius.torvaworks.corp
  standby_team: jormir
  escalation: julvan-istius
  nonce: a127de

## Turnstile Counter — Gatewick Arena (quick runbook)

If the concourse dashboards flatline mid-event, it's almost always the counter worker, not the turnstiles themselves. First, bounce the `gatecount-agg` service on the edge box in the north utility room — that clears 90% of pages. Still stuck? Check the ingest queue depth; anything over 50k means the writer fell behind. Last resort: connect straight to the counts database and verify rows are landing. Use the connection string below.

database URL for bahop-yagep: mssql://sildor_svc:35ha7jz@db-fb6d.nelvrodyn.example:5432/casath

Runbook note for the Tollgate payments sync: the flaky integration suite traces back to the Copperbeam settlement simulator timing out under parallel runs. Mitigation: pin the suite to two workers and warm the simulator before the first case. Retriggering requires authenticating against the internal Copperbeam orchestrator with the following key.

gateway credential: qvz7-EIbFiFd

## Pop-Up Office Access — Veltrane Expo Stand

During the Harrowfield Trade Fair, Quillbrook Systems operates a pop-up office in Hall C, Stand 14. Reception staff rotating onto the stand should sign in at the exhibitor desk each morning and collect a lanyard from the stand manager, Petra Lindqvist. The rear storage cabin, where demo units and spare brochures are kept, is fitted with a keypad lock. Do not share the cabin code with exhibitors from neighbouring stands. The current code is listed below.

staff pass of baweg-bawep = bdg-AIU-1